What Are Type 1 Barricades?
A type I barricade is a single-rail, folding barricade that uses an orange-and-white striped panel to warn and guide traffic around minor hazards. Think of it as a compact warning tool, rather than a hard-stopping system. You will often see it used as part of road barricade signs for sidewalk work, a slight lane shift, a utility repair, a short-term closure, or a pedestrian detour.
Because it is lightweight and fast to deploy, it fits perfectly where a crew needs quick control without the need for heavier temporary barricades. In many cases, Type 1 units are used to draw attention, create a visible edge, and help people make a safe choice early, especially in tighter urban environments. In practical terms, it is a workhorse device for low-speed control and short-duration projects where clear visibility matters more than heavy impact resistance.

Stripe Pattern & Dimensions
The panel on a Type I barricade uses alternating orange and white stripes angled at 45 degrees. The stripe width is commonly specified in standards as 6 inches, and the overall panel dimensions are meant to remain within the MUTCD expectations for clear visibility and recognition. The angle of the stripes matters because it reinforces direction and draws the eye naturally across the panel.
This is also where the selection of reflectivity becomes essential. The pattern is only as valid as its visibility in low light or when exposed to headlight glare. That is why correctly built reflective barricades prioritize a consistent stripe layout and materials that maintain clarity after repeated setup, transport, and exposure to weather.
Retroreflectivity Requirements
Retroreflective performance depends heavily on the type of sheeting and its application. Many barricades utilize engineering-grade sheeting for general, lower-demand applications, while high-intensity sheeting is selected when stronger visibility is required in more challenging lighting conditions. Field conditions, such as rain, street lighting, and approach angles, can all influence what “visible enough” feels like in real life.
From a purchasing standpoint, this is where many buyers decide whether they want a basic-spec unit or a higher-spec unit. If you are working in areas with frequent nighttime activity or complex sight lines, paying more attention to the choice of sheeting can improve recognition and reduce last-second swerves.

Materials & Construction Options
Material choice significantly impacts durability, stability, and long-term costs. When you buy temporary barricades in volume, slight differences in construction can show up quickly in breakage rates, replacement cycles, and how often crews complain that “these don’t stand up.”
Plastic (Hollow-Molded & Sand-Fillable)
Plastic barricades are popular because they are light, consistent, and weather-friendly. Many are built as hollow-molded barricades, which keep weight down for transport and setup. Stability can be improved with designs that allow weighting, including sand-fillable barricades that crews can load on site when wind or foot traffic becomes an issue.
Plastic options are often a practical fit for mixed urban use, event staging, and municipal storage yards where equipment gets moved frequently. They can be less forgiving under harsh impact than heavier systems, but they are easy to clean, resist corrosion, and usually hold up well against everyday bumps.
Wood (Painted & Plywood)
Wood barricades remain common in many regions, mainly for agencies that build or refurbish units in-house. Typical versions use painted wood panels with applied reflective sheeting. When done correctly, wood units can meet the same visibility intent as plastic, but durability depends more on weather exposure, paint maintenance, and the quality of the panel surface.
Wood can swell, crack, or degrade when it is repeatedly soaked and then dried. If your units are stored outdoors or carelessly, the replacement frequency can increase. On the other hand, wood is straightforward to repair, and some crews prefer the familiar “field fix” nature of a wooden barricade when working far from the yard.
Steel Components
Even when the central panel is made of plastic or wood, steel is often used in the legs and hardware. Galvanized steel legs are common because galvanizing reduces rust and extends the life of the material in wet or salty environments. Some designs also employ impact-friendly folding behavior, allowing the barricade to collapse or shift rather than becoming a rigid obstacle.
Suppose your use case involves frequent loading, unloading, and rough handling; the quality of the steel legs matters. Wobbly hardware leads to constant reset work in the field, and bent components can render a barricade unusable faster than a scratched panel.

Low-Speed Roadways & Pedestrian Areas
On streets where speeds are typically 25 mph or less, low-speed road barricades, such as Type 1 units, help drivers recognize a changed condition early. They are also widely used as pedestrian barricades to guide people around sidewalk repairs, curb work, or temporary construction fencing gaps.
In pedestrian-heavy areas, the barricade must be stable, visible, and positioned in a way that avoids creating trip hazards or bottlenecks. A well-placed Type 1 barricade feels obvious and calm. A poorly placed one feels like a surprise in the walking path.

Comparing Type 1 vs. Type 2 vs. Type 3 Barricades
The key difference is visibility and intended use. A Type 1 has one striped rail and is typically used for low-speed, lower-complexity situations. A Type 2 adds a second rail, increasing visibility and making it more suitable when a stronger visual warning is needed, particularly in approaches where driver speed or approach distance requires more recognition.
Type 3 barricades utilize three rails and are larger devices designed to close or partially close a roadway, typically used where access is clearly blocked, and traffic is redirected away from a closed segment. In everyday terms, Type 1 is a compact warning and guidance tool, Type 2 enhances presence and clarity, and Type 3 is designed for more comprehensive closures and stronger visual dominance. When people refer to highway barricades, they often mean the more visible setups, where Type 2 or Type 3 units are more common than Type 1.

Installation & Maintenance Tips
Good performance starts with a consistent setup. Place the barricade so that it is visible from a distance, aligned cleanly, and not obscured by parked vehicles, landscaping, or street furniture. Proper barricade placement also means considering how people actually move, not how you wish they would move. If pedestrians naturally cut corners, build the barricade line to guide that behavior safely rather than fighting it.
For maintenance, inspect panels for cracked rails, loose hardware, and worn sheeting. When reflectivity fades, the barricade becomes less reliable at the exact times it matters most. Storage matters too. Stacking properly and avoiding heavy loads on reflective faces helps extend the service life, especially for painted wood panels and plastic units, which can warp under stress.
